The Black Mamba, Kobe Bean Bryant.
Standing at 6′6, 205lbs, he has career averages of 45% shooting with 25.3 ppg, 4.7 apg, 5.3 rpg, 1.5 spg, not counting this season.
5-Time NBA Champion, 1-Time MVP, 2-Time Finals MVP, and is going to be a 14-Time All Star come February 26th.
He was also the Slam Dunk Champion and 2-Time NBA Scoring Leader.
And he’s still going after 15 seasons and at 33 years of age.
Kobe Bryant is the best basketball player in the NBA and will be until he retires.
